The cheapest way to get from Perth to Balfron is to line 15 bus and bus which costs £10 - £17 and takes 3h 11m.
The fastest way to get from Perth to Balfron is to drive which takes 58 min and costs £11 - £17.
No, there is no direct bus from Perth to Balfron. However, there are services departing from Scott Street and arriving at Lomond Terrace via Hill Street and Bus Station. The journey, including transfers, takes approximately 3h 11m.
The distance between Perth and Balfron is 53 miles. The road distance is 48.1 miles.
The best way to get from Perth to Balfron without a car is to train and bus which takes 1h 44m and costs £11 - £35.
It takes approximately 1h 44m to get from Perth to Balfron, including transfers.
Perth to Balfron bus services, operated by Stagecoach East Scotland, depart from Scott Street station.
Perth to Balfron bus services, operated by Stagecoach East Scotland, arrive at Hill Street station.
Yes, the driving distance between Perth to Balfron is 48 miles. It takes approximately 58 min to drive from Perth to Balfron.
